3. Find two possible lengths for CD if C, D, and E
are collinear, CE = 15.8 centimeters, and DE=
3.5 centimeters.

Given :

C, D, and E  are col-linear, CE = 15.8 centimetres, and DE=  3.5 centimetres.

To Find :

Two possible lengths for CD.

Solution :

Their are two cases :

1)

When D is in between C and E .

.                   .           .

C                  D          E

Here, CD = CE - DE

CD = 15.8 - 3.5 cm

CD = 12.3 cm

2)

When E is in between D and C.

.       .                .

D      E              C

Here, CD = CE + DE

CD = 15.8 + 3.5 cm

CD = 19.3 cm

Hence, this is the required solution.
